Abstract
The invention discloses a visual inspection device for inspecting automobile parts. The visual inspection device comprises a manipulator for grabbing a part required to be inspected and a product conveying device, wherein a product holding clamp is arranged on the product conveying device, a high-definition camera scanning device matched with the product holding clamp is arranged on the side of the product conveying device, and the high-definition camera scanning device is in signal connection with an analysis, comparison and inspection device which is in signal connection with an warning device. The visual inspection device has the advantages of having capability of rapidly and stably inspecting structures and patterns of products.

Embodiment
Embodiment, as shown in Figure 1: the vision inspection apparatus that auto parts and components detect, comprises mechanical arm 10 and the product conveying device 20 of the parts for capturing required detection.This product conveying device 20 is such as being the belt conveyor that is connected with the power sources such as motor.Concretely, on this product conveying device 20, be placed with product placing clamp 30., this mechanical arm 10 is positioned over this product placing clamp 30 so that this parts have the placed angle setting after parts are captured.Meanwhile, this high-definition camera scanister 40 that product conveying device 20 avris are provided with and this product placing clamp 30 matches., this high-definition camera scanister 40 can scan and is positioned at structure and the external appearance characteristic of the parts on this product placing clamp 30 and forms detecting information.These high-definition camera scanister 40 signals are connected with an analysis contrast pick-up unit 50.Read in these analysis contrast pick-up unit 50 inside the structure of sample parts and the standard information of external appearance characteristic.And these analysis contrast pick-up unit 50 signals are connected with a warning device 60.Like this, the detecting information detecting is delivered to this analysis compare device 50 by this high-definition camera scanister 40, this analysis compare device 50 carries out self-verifying according to the standard information and this detecting information that store, exceed the scope of setting once be checked through this detecting information and this standard information gap, the structure and the external appearance characteristic that show these parts are undesirable, and this analysis compare device 50 controls that these warning devices 60 are blown a whistle or the warning of the form such as luminous then.
Further say, these contrast pick-up unit 50 signals connect the power source of this product conveying device 20.,, once this analysis compare device 50 is checked through undesirable parts, controls this product conveying device 20 simultaneously and stop carrying these parts.Now, also concurrently-acting of this mechanical arm 10, takes off defective parts from this product conveying device 20.
Certainly, aforementioned process can omnidistance be controlled by means of a PLC.
